Quel est le but de index.php dans le répertoire wp-content?
2 réponses
- votes
-
- 2014-11-10
Essayez de visiter la structure des dossiers de votre site àpartir dunavigateur:
http://example.com/wp-content/
Vous verrez unepage vierge.C'esten fait le
index.php
,et son contenuesttrès simple - un commentaire PHP commenté:<?php // Silence is golden.
Supprimez lefichieret visitez ànouveau l'URL.Vous verrez la structure desfichiers complètement.Ainsi,votre structure defichiersest complètementnue.
C'estpourquoi lefichierest là.Pour cacher la structure defichierinterne quelle qu'elle soit.
O,n'oubliezpas de créer ànouveau lefichierici.:)
Try to visit through the folder structure of your site from the browser:
http://example.com/wp-content/
You will see a blank page. That's actually is the
index.php
, and its content is very simple - a commented out PHP comment:<?php // Silence is golden.
Remove the file and visit the URL again. You will see the file structure completely. So your file structure is completely become naked.
That's why the file is there. To hide the inner file structure whatever that be.
O, don't forget to create the file again there. :)
-
- 2014-11-10
Cefichierestjuste là si le serveur (Apache,Nginx,Lighttp,etc.)n'estpas correctement configuréet permet cetype d'accès au système defichierspour lesinvités.Pour configurer correctement votre Apacheparexemple,ajoutez simplement ce qui suit à votre
Options.htaccess
Options –Indexes
ce qui conduira à un
Forbidden|403
pourtous ceux quiessaient d'accéder à votre structure de répertoires (empêche les listes de répertoires).Ilexiste une explicationplus détaillée aussi.La directive
Options
est l'endroit où vouspouvez activer ou désactiver lagénération d'index .Ceciest définipar défaut surALL
(ce qui signifie qu'il activera également lesindex),maisnormalement vous le verrez écrasépar chaque distribution soitglobalement,soit dans la définition de vhostpar défaut.This file is just there if the server (Apache, Nginx, Lighttp, etc.) is not properly set up and allowing this kind of file system access for guests. To properly set up your Apache for e.g., just add the following to your
.htaccess
Options –Indexes
which will lead to a
Forbidden|403
for everyone trying to access your directory structure (prevents directory listings). There is a more detailed explanation as well.The
Options
directive is the place where you can enable or disable the index generation. This is set by default toALL
(meaning that it will turn ON also Indexes), but normally you will see this overwritten by each distribution either globally or inside the default vhost definition.
Le dossierest
../wp-content/index.php
Pourquoi avoir cefichier.Quelest lebut?
Je suppose que c'estpour éviter une visiteincorrecte.
Maispourquoi?